How to Lower Your Internet Bill
Internet providers charge loyal customers more than new customers. The promotional rate a new customer gets is usually 30-50% less than what you are paying. One call to the retention department — not customer service, retention — and you can get that rate applied to your account.

⚡ Generate My Internet Bill NegotiationExpert tips
Say you want to cancel — this gets you to the retention department immediately
Have a real competitor quote ready before you call
Ask for the loyalty discount — most providers have one and never advertise it
If you rent equipment, ask about purchasing your own router — saves $10-15/month
Call at the end of the month when retention reps have quotas to hit
Frequently asked questions
Does this work for Comcast, Xfinity, Spectrum, AT&T?
Yes — all major ISPs have retention departments with discounts. Comcast and Spectrum are the most negotiation-friendly.
What if I am in a contract?
You can still negotiate. Ask what it would cost to leave, then use that as leverage.
How often can I negotiate?
Every 12 months is typical. Set a calendar reminder when your promotional rate expires.
